Objective

  1. Finish PVA and PVAC film synthesis
  2. Find density of PVA and PVAC films
  3. Start soaking PVAC films in 10 ppm BPA solution
  4. For each time interval of film soaking, GCMS and HPLC analysis will be done

Description

BPA Stock Solution

  1. 10.4 mg of BPA
  2. This is dissolved in 5 mL of Methanol
  3. Diluted with 1L of water

Data

PVA Density

PVA Film Mass (kg) Volume (L) Denisty (kg/L) Average Density
1 3.52183E-05 0.000105 0.335411943 0.715183934
2 0.0000348 0.000052 0.669230769
3 0.0000502 0.000044 1.140909091

PVAC Density

PVAC Film Mass (kg) Volume (L) Denisty (kg/L) Average Density
1 0.0000967 0.000085 1.137647059 1.179741241
2 0.0000794 0.000059 1.345762712
3 0.0000454 0.000043 1.055813953
